Fairegate Pricing Experiment — Build Provenance. The ticket-pricing experiment service is built from the locked experiment branch on isolated Norrell runners. No manual artifact uploads are permitted; every deployed binary maps to a signed build record with source revision and runner identity. Audit logs are retained for the experiment's duration. For verification, compare the deployed artifact against the record below; the provenance token follows.

build token for tawif-bahip: htk31_68bba16e1afabfef4ecc69408c06f16

Handover Note — Westmara Expansion

From: D. Krell, outgoing Director
To: S. Obrant, incoming Director
cc: Sales Leads

Westmara entry is on track. Entity registered, warehouse lease signed in Port Halden, first two reps hired. Distributor shortlist is down to Varico and Neslund; decide by month-end. Pricing book is localized; tax review pending. Pipeline target for year one stands at forty accounts. Keep the launch quiet until the trade fair. Marketing assets ship next week. The strategic context driving this move is summarized directly below.

internal memo for bafof-kahog: The steering committee signed off on a budget of $414.0 million for Project Casok.

Audit item 07 — inventory reconciliation job (Stockmere). Verify: job runs idempotently; duplicate SKU rows collapse deterministically; negative counts quarantined, not zeroed. Reviewer must confirm the dry-run diff matches the applied delta and that rollback restores the prior ledger snapshot. No direct writes to the warehouse table outside the transaction wrapper. Flag any schema drift against the Stockmere manifest. Discrepancies block merge. Final accountability for this item sits with the engineer named below.

approver of fafof-yajep = Jordor Fenath

## Deployment

MergeHound is our dedup service for customer records — it matches, scores, and collapses duplicates from the Quillbrook intake feed. Deploys are boring on purpose: roll one node, watch the merge queue drain, roll the next. If you're on call and merges stall, don't bounce the whole cluster; nine times out of ten it's a config mismatch between nodes. Each node reads its settings at boot, so verify them against the canonical set below.

service settings:
[holath]
host = holath.novacio.corp
user = holath_svc
database = holath_prod